Essential at Christ Church: where nostalgia becomes realitySPECTACULAR MULTIMEDIA WORSHIP AT CHRIST CHURCH CATHEDRAL

Christ Church Cathedral will be the venue for a multimedia extravaganza which will combine worship, music and light in a spectacular service specifically for young people.

Organised by 3Rock Youth, the youth section of the Church of Ireland Diocese of Dublin and Glendalough, the event entitled “Essential At Christ Church” will take place in the Cathedral on Friday 17 December 2004 at 7:30pm.

The hour and a half long carol service will include a DJ, a thirty person choir, rock and roll band and a spectacular lighting display by Peter Canning of High Resolution Lighting who provided the lighting for the 2004 Brit Awards. Amongst the lighting effects will be a 40ft high display of angels.

Greg Fromholz of 3Rock Youth said "this is going to be a spectacular event. The first of its kind in Ireland and we're really looking forward to it. The major objective of the event is to model relevant faith in the midst of today’s student culture while bringing the reality of Christmas back from the brink of nostalgia."
